Analysis

Sweden recorded 255.82 for fossil fuel subsidies per capita in 2021.

That represents a change of up 24.9% on the previous year and down 24.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, fossil fuel subsidies per capita in Sweden peaked at 361.58 in 2010 and was at its lowest, 141.49, in 2017.

Sweden ranks 24th of 185 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 12 years of available data.
